From a07508c1d34138df95c6c81ac0e4aedb42914dc3 Mon Sep 17 00:00:00 2001 From: Jan Tojnar Date: Sun, 4 Oct 2020 13:00:23 +0200 Subject: [PATCH] php: declare ZTS support Binary extensions like Blackfire need to know whether PHP was compiled with ZTS support to work properly. --- pkgs/development/interpreters/php/default.nix |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/pkgs/development/interpreters/php/default.nix b/pkgs/development/interpreters/php/default.nix index a2e546b8261..8286de744ed 100644 --- a/pkgs/development/interpreters/php/default.nix +++ b/pkgs/development/interpreters/php/default.nix @@ -106,7 +106,7 @@ let name = "php-with-extensions-${version}"; inherit (php) version; nativeBuildInputs = [ makeWrapper ]; - passthru = { + passthru = php.passthru // { buildEnv = mkBuildEnv allArgs allExtensionFunctions; withExtensions = mkWithExtensions allArgs allExtensionFunctions; phpIni = "${phpWithExtensions}/lib/php.ini"; @@ -259,6 +259,7 @@ let passthru = { buildEnv = mkBuildEnv {} []; withExtensions = mkWithExtensions {} []; + inherit ztsSupport; }; meta = with stdenv.lib; {